Sarah Jessica Parker is one of the most accomplished actresses of her generation, beloved for her iconic portrayal of Carrie Bradshaw in Sex and the City, which earned her four Golden Globe Awards and two Emmy Awards.
But Sarah Jessica’s heart belongs to the theater. Beginning her career as a child actress on Broadway, including the title role in Annie, she has never strayed far from the stage. Recent Broadway appearances include the revival of Plaza Suite opposite her husband Matthew Broderick, and she has been a passionate advocate for theater accessibility and education.
Beyond performing, Sarah Jessica is a successful producer and businesswoman who uses her platform to support causes she believes in. Her commitment to the arts extends to her work with numerous cultural organizations in New York and the Hamptons.
